These SPs are governed by Charisma and may be employed 3/day exception to this rule would be 0-level SPs – such SPs can instead be used at-will. Restriction-wise, the abomination’s class level must be at least twice the spell level to be selected as SP to make it eligible – it thus takes 6 class levels to choose a 3rd level SP. At 4th level, 6th level and every 3 levels thereafter, the abomination receives an additional spell-like ability. Spellcasting is handled via SPs – the abomination begins play with a spell-like ability drawn from the unchained summoner’s spell-list. The abomination only gains proficiency with two simple weapons of his choice as well as with light armor. The class gains d12 HD, 4 + Int skills per level, full BAB-progression, good Fort- and Ref-saves and a natural armor bonus that increases from +0 at 1st level to +8 at 20th level.
